In Microsoft's ecosystem, environment variables are established within the Power Platform and are accessible in a read-only format in Copilot Studio. These variables play a crucial role, acting as input parameters for a variety of application elements including those within Copilot Studio, by housing both keys and their respective values.
To remove global variables within Copilot Studio, you should start by implementing a 'Clear all variables' node. This procedure is exemplified within the 'Reset Conversation' system topic in Copilot Studio, providing a clear guideline on the process.
Copilot Studio does not have a specified cap on the overall file size it can manage, however, it does impose a restriction on the length of the prompt input, limiting it to 2,000 characters per instruction set provided to Copilot.
Copilot for Microsoft 365 is designed to boost productivity and teamwork by embedding itself in Office applications whereas Copilot Studio offers a more tailored experience, allowing enterprises to develop bespoke AI assistants that cater specifically to their operational needs.
